Is Pure Food Fish Market clean?
Pure Food Fish Market is currently Rated Okay from Public Health β Seattle & King County, from an inspection on November 12, 2025. No critical violations were recorded at that visit. On Cooked's ladder that reads mid π¬.
What did inspectors find at Pure Food Fish Market?
Nothing was written up at the most recent inspection on November 12, 2025. A clean sheet like this is the best possible result β no violations of any severity were recorded.
When was Pure Food Fish Market last inspected?
Pure Food Fish Market has 7 inspections on record going back to December 6, 2022, averaging 24 points.

How Seattle grades restaurants
Public Health β Seattle & King County posts a word, not a letter: Excellent, Good, Okay, or Needs To Improve. The rating is deliberately not a snapshot β it averages the establishmentβs recent routine inspections, so one bad day does not sink a consistently clean kitchen and one good day does not rescue a bad one. Inspectors score violations in red points for things that directly cause foodborne illness and blue points for everything else; around 45 red points triggers a mandatory re-inspection. Newly opened or recently changed spots can show as Not Rated until enough inspections accumulate.
